That of Only you it is a true story, a true event that tells of a manager and his company. It is a social parable that begins with power, is contaminated by greed and sinks into an inevitable decline. When the social relationships that wealth presupposed are broken, nothing seems to remain other than a bond of loyalty. The loyalty of the most unconditionally faithful living being in the world: the dog.

Directed by Emliliano Locatelli and written by him together with Enzo Salvi, Only you is a 2021 short film shot in and around Latina. The photograph is signed by Tomaso Araminiediting from Lorenzo Mutothe scenography is by Massimiliano Mereu and costumes are by Raffaella Toni e Patrizia Morgia. The protagonist of the story in the role of the manager is Enzo Salvi, alongside him appear Ivan Boragine, Emy Bergamo, Leonardo Bocci, Andrea Di Giambattista e Chiara Polidoro.

Only you it is a work WeShort Originals made by Whitedust Productionsin collaboration with Latina Film Commission.
The short film was presented and awarded at several festivals:

  • – Cortinametraggio 2021 best leading actor award.
  • – Best screenplay award and special mention award for the Sezze Film Festival 2021 area.
  • – Selection in the “La notte del cinema” section at the Social World Film Festival 2021.
  • – Official selection at the Ciak Film Festival 2021.
  • – Best short film and best leading actor at the Castelli Romani Film Festival 2021.
  • – Official selection at the International Tour Film Festival 2021.
  • – Best Short Film Social Film Festival Artelesia 2021.
  • – Pro to Post International Film Festival 2021 Official Selection.
  • – Official selection Festival Kinoproba Ekaterinemburg (Russia) 2021.
  • – Official selection Jilin (China), International College Students Film &TV Exchange 2021.
  • – Official Selection Tiro International Art Festival (Lebanon) 2021.

Only You: who is the director Emiliano Locatelli

Emiliano Locatelli was born near Rome in 1984. Since he was a child he developed a great passion for cinema and the musical arts. In 2006 he was a member of the jury of the first Rome Film Festival chaired by Ettore Scola. He graduated in Cinema at La Sapienza University in 2008 with a thesis on Nicolas Roeg and St. Van Saint. In 2010 he obtained a master’s degree in Cinema at “ACT Multimedia” in Cinecittà, Rome. Meanwhile, he founded the company in 2009 The Whitedust Productions which mainly aims to produce experimental musical and audiovisual works. As a director he has made 3 short films, entitled Anarchist, Viva Violence e The educatorand some video clips for Italian groups such as Floorshow and Legittimo Brigantaggio. In 2016 he published his first novel “I am Vendetta”. He is also an electronic music producer under the pseudonym Whitedust.

The following are the words of Emiliano Locatellithe thought behind the creation of Only you.

Inspired by the masters of Italian cinema of the 60s and 70s (Petri, Rosi, Pasolini), Solamente tu aims for a committed cinema that also knows how to entertain. Alongside sudden overlaps – a tribute to Bertolucci’s Before the Revolution – with a wink to Godard’s Breathless, the short film inserts elements taken from genre films and stylistic features of much more recent languages ​​such as video clips. Long, fixed shots, typical of a more artistic cinema, alternate with tighter editing. An engaged cinema, in fact, can and must return to being mass.

In this sense, even the choice of cast is functional to the ambitious mission. The collaboration with Enzo Salvi – a well-known comic actor who made his debut in the “cinepanettoni” of Boldi and De Sica, for the first time in a dramatic leading role, as well as co-screenwriter – testifies to the intention to add elements of ‘pop’ culture to a more authorial dramaturgical context. But aesthetics without ethics remains pure decorum.

The story of the social parable of the protagonist Enzo, a rich white man, aims to accompany the spectator’s reflection on the paradoxes of a world in which class differences still have their determining weight. Social prejudices precede racial or sexual prejudices, which very often aggravate the discomfort resulting from poverty of possessions.
